Album US 2005 on Draft Records label
Hip-Hop/Rap (Conscious)
All songs written by J. Au-Yeung, and Sean Mannan for Aprils Sons Publishing (SESAC), Golden Child Publishing (ASCAP) with the exception of: Proper-ganda written by J. Auyeung, Juanita, Jefforey. No Concept is written by J. Au-Yeung, C. Lui, Sean Mannan, Michel Luu.
